MARKET INSIGHTS
Global GCC Spiramycin Base market was valued at USD 35 million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 60 million by 2032, ex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.1% during the forecast period (2025–2032). The market is expected to expand due to increasing demand in pharmaceutical applications, particularly in the treatment of bacterial infections.
Spiramycin Base, a macrolide antibiotic, is widely used in the pharmaceutical industry for its effectiveness against Gram‑positive bacteria. The compound is primarily utilized in the production of antibiotics, with key applications in respiratory and gastrointestinal infections. The market is segmented by purity levels, including 95%, 95‑97%, and 97‑99%, catering to different pharmaceutical and chemical industry requirements.
Key market drivers include rising antibiotic resistance concerns, increasing healthcare expenditure, and the growing prevalence of bacterial infections. Leading manufacturers such as Sanofi, CLL Pharma, Topfond, and Wuxi Fortune Pharmaceutical are actively expanding their production capacities to meet the rising demand. The Asia‑Pacific region is expected to witness significant growth due to increasing pharmaceutical manufacturing activities, while Europe and North America remain key markets due to stringent regulatory standards and high healthcare spending.
